Application Deadline: May 14, 2012
Are you knowledgeable about Doctoral study in the EU? Then you can apply to be a PromoDoc Ambassador!
PromoDoc, a European Union-supported initiative, is seeking 25 Ambassadors to increase awareness of doctoral-level study in Europe.
Over a 13-month period, PromoDoc Ambassadors will advise prospective U.S. and Canadian students on living in Europe and selecting and applying for doctoral studies in the EU. Specifically, PromoDoc seeks applicants who possess:
A Doctoral degree
Knowledge/experience of doctoral education in Europe
Knowledge of the European Union
Willingness to serve as a resource to prospective U.S. and Canadian - students interested in pursuing doctoral-level study in Europe
Enthusiasm and motivation
Close links to higher education in the U.S. or Canada, fostering access to U.S. and Canadian students
Willingness to research and help advise students on doctoral program opportunities in the EU.
Applicants can be any nationality, must be based in the U.S. or Canada from September 2012-October 2013 and available to attend a training session in New York City on September 27th and 28th, 2012 (travel and lodging expenses will be reimbursed). Ambassadors receive a small honorarium for the services provided.
